SOFTWARE DEVELOPMENT ENGINEER II, AWS DATA TOOLS at Amazon
SOFTWARE DEVELOPMENT ENGINEER II, AWS DATA TOOLS Details
Feb. 28, 2019, 6:50 a.m.
Software Development Engineers
Data Tools team Web Services is
Amazon Web Services is seeking an outstanding Software Development Engineer to join the AWS Data Tools team. Join a rapidly growing team of software engineers that are building best-in-class tools and large-scale distributed systems to enable big data processing in the cloud. You will wield Java, Ruby, Node.js, React, web services, and OOD to develop massively scalable, robust software which thrives in the onslaught of traffic from massive cloud computing services like S3, EC2, CloudFront, VPC, and others. The ideal candidate will have a passion for big data, strong experience in distributed systems and web services design, as well as an ability to work on highly available production systems. Our team tackles some of the hardest scalability, performance, and distributed computing challenges in the world. We process billions of line items via map reduce (EMR), and manage artifacts through the latest in database technologies (DynamoDB and Redshift). We process big data and are building our
· 5+ years of software development experience and a bachelor's or master's degree (or higher) in computer science or a related discipline · Fluency and experience in one or more of the following: Java, Ruby, Node.js, React. · 5+ years experience in object-oriented design and development · 5+ years experience in distributed systems and web services design · · Knowledge of professional software engineering practices and best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, and operations. · · Clear,